## Further Reading

So you've met FareForge, our shipping-fee rules engine. The short version: rules live in YAML, get compiled nightly, and nobody fully remembers why zone overrides beat weight tiers. For the long version — rule precedence, the simulator, and Marla's famous edge-case list — the team wiki has you covered. Start with the internal overview page here.

wiki page, kahog-hahig: https://vault.zemvargrid.internal/display/deploy/repo/settings/merge_requests/job/settings/6f3b933774dbc5320a4daa18

Management Meeting Minutes — Brightvale Systems

Quick recap for sales leads: effective Monday, hiring in the Westfield division is frozen until Q3. Open roles are paused, not cancelled. Marta confirmed offers already signed will be honoured. Pipeline coverage stays unchanged, so plan territories accordingly. Questions go to Deven before Friday's sync. The reasoning behind the freeze is summarised below.

management briefing: Only 33 of the 205 pilot accounts renewed Kasath, so a churn review is set for October 17. Weniusek Logistics is in early talks to buy Holethax Freight for about $345.6 million.

Welcome aboard! The Furrowlink gateway is the little service that ingests telemetry from tractors and balers out in the field and normalizes it for downstream dashboards. Don't worry about the radio protocol yet — focus on the ingest pipeline first. Setup steps, test-harness instructions, and the architecture sketch are all kept together on the internal page below.

dashboard of yahaf-kawep = https://grafana.nelvrocorp.internal/spaces/projects/spaces/364313bfe15e

Ketterling gateway: clients stuck in reconnect loops after idle >90s. Cause: stale auth ticket rejected on ws resume. Fix rolled in gateway v2.8; resume now requires a fresh handshake secret. Restart floe-ws workers after patching. The workers read the handshake secret from /etc/floe/ws.env at boot, so append the secret assignment immediately after this line.

env line for tadup-taweg: RELAY_SECRET3=28d